He is one of the very few physicians in his area certifying qualified patients for the Illinois Medical Cannabis Program. Although this pilot program started over 2 years ago and the medicine is now readily available in 29 dispensaries statewide, finding a certifying physician is still a challenging task for prospective patients, especially those residing in rural areas. With only about 1% of physicians participating in the Medical Cannabis Program, thousands of patients unwilling to wait for a local doctor to pop up are traveling hundreds of miles to Chicago and its surrounding areas, where there are a fair amount of cannabis friendly physicians easy to locate.
